    Hi, I'm not sure if this is the right thread so I'm just gonna take a shot at it.

    In blender my model (below) looks fine.


    But when I import it to unity the front of the house only looks very bizarre and I don't know how to fix it.

    If anyone knows how to fix this I would very much appreciate it.

    That's most probably a shading issue. Your mesh looks smoothed. In the Importer in the Normals & Tangents section turn Normals to Calculate, and chose a angle value that gives you sharp corners where you want them. Looking at your roof you may need around 60 here.

    The other part is the material setting. It's a bit too shiny. And i would use a normalmap here too. But that's another thing.
